Editor's Note: The adaptation below is from G. Richard Shell's new HarperCollins Leadership book, “The Conscience Code: Lead With Your Values. Advance Your Career.” The book, published last month, sets out to help readers “deal more effectively with an increasingly urgent problem in professional life: standing up for core values such as honesty, personal dignity, fairness, and justice when the pressure is on to look the other way.”
